Tornado activity:

Edinburg-area historical tornado activity is slightly below New York state average. It is 69% smaller than the overall U.S. average.

On 7/10/1989, a category F4 (max. wind speeds 207-260 mph) tornado 35.0 miles away from the Edinburg town center injured 20 people and caused between $5,000,000 and $50,000,000 in damages.

On 6/16/1974, a category F3 (max. wind speeds 158-206 mph) tornado 23.5 miles away from the town center caused between $500,000 and $5,000,000 in damages.

Natural disasters:

The number of natural disasters in Saratoga County (17) is near the US average (15).
Major Disasters (Presidential) Declared: 8
Emergencies Declared: 7

Causes of natural disasters: Winter Storms: 5, Storms: 4, Floods: 3, Hurricanes: 3, Snowstorms: 2, Blizzard: 1, Power Outage: 1, Tornado: 1, Wind: 1, Other: 2 (Note: some incidents may be assigned to more than one category).
